A river anticline is a geologic structure that is formed by the focused uplift of rock caused by high erosion rates from large rivers relative to the surrounding areas. An anticline is a fold that is concave down, whose limbs are dipping away from its axis, and whose oldest units are in the middle of the fold. [2] Nonplunging folds have horizontal hinges or plunges of less than 10 degrees, while vertical folds plunge at 80–90 degrees (Fig. 3.9).The orientation of the axial surface is described by means of its dip direction and angle of dip. Where the axial plane dips less than 10 degrees, the term recumbent is applicable. The older strata form the core (centre) of an anticline fold, and the younger strata ...Recumbent Fold: axial surface is ~horizontal. Isoclinal Fold: limbs are parallel. Non-Plunging Fold: has a horizontal/near horizontal hinge line. Anticline: older beds are in the core (center) of the fold and the beds dip away from the core. Syncline: younger beds are in the core of the fold and the beds dip into the core.

An Anticline and a Syncline. Plunging folds. Plunging folds have been tipped by tectonic forces and have a hinge line not horizontal in the axial plane. The angle between the horizontal and the hinge line is called the plunge and, like dip, varies from less than 1 degree to 90 degrees. Plunging folds characteristically show a series of V ...

The nomenclature and geometry of folds are summarized in Figure 10.2.1. An upward fold is called an anticline (or, more accurately, an antiform if we don’t know if the beds have been overturned or not), while a downward fold is called a syncline, (or a synform if we don’t if the beds have been overturned). Figure 9.4.1 9.4. 1: Model of anticline. Oldest beds are in the center and youngest on the outside. The axial plane intersects the center angle of bend. The hinge line follows the line of greatest bend, where the axial plane intersects the outside of the fold. Geologic folds are layers of rock that are curved or bent by ductile deformation.
